Ford Bronco: the definitive 4×4 that does not reach Europe

Writing about the return of a historic automobile has never been so painful for motor enthusiasts. The Ford Bronco returns to the portfolio of the oval firm, yes, but it will not be available in the European market. The American firm left us with honey on our lips by publishing a very brief teaser , in which it revealed its return, with three available bodies. The most striking is undoubtedly the two-door variant with square bodywork and hollowed-out doors. The four-door version will compete head to head with the Jeep Wrangler, a model that has been able to create fans and loyalty from its customers. There is also the most SUV model, called Sport, which would be the ideal option for the most conservative and functional. Its price in the United States starts at 29,955 euros .

The firm made it very clear during its presentation: “The Bronco has arrived to become the leader in its segment.” It will do this by being built on the Ford Ranger platform and, in the case of the regular Bronco, a separate layout on the front axle and a rigid Dana at the rear. It has two all-wheel drive systems and a ground clearance of up to 294 millimeters, the highest in the off-road segment. To suit customer driving, Ford has developed seven modes for the Terrain Management System: Normal, Eco, Slippery, Sand, Baja, Mud / Ruts and Rock Crawl.

Personalization will be another key section for all variants of the Ford Bronco. The firm offers up to 200 accessories to customize this SUV to our liking. Sorry, to the taste of the Americans rather. But first things first, the customer must choose the body that best suits their needs with a starting price close to 29,995 euros for the 2p version. The 4p model starts at an approximate price of 32,700 euros and the basic Sport could be obtained from 26,200 euros . Then, the customer can choose between the trim levels: Base, Big Bend, Black Diamond, Outer Banks, Badlands, Wildtrack and First Edition .
